Title
Process model for optimized engineering change management in the realization of large-scale projects
Abstract
In the construction of individualized large structures such as ships, in-process engineering changes occur throughout the entire product development process. The reasons for this are the targeted concurrent engineering, subsequent customer requests or technical changes due to evolving framework conditions. However, existing models for the necessary change management cannot be transferred and applied to one-off production. The paper therefore includes the current deficits about the implementation of engineering changes. The aim is to show optimization approaches that result in a process model. Using the example of shipbuilding, an improved process design can be demonstrated. The general objectives of engineering change management are used for this purpose. These can be demonstrated based on process-specific key figures.
